Navigating the World of Open Source Genealogy Software

Navigating the World of Open Source Genealogy Software
Date Published: April 30, 2025 - 09:01 am
Last Modified: May 13, 2025 - 01:24 pm

Mastering Family History: A Comprehensive Guide to Open Source Software for Tracing Ancestors and Uncovering Heritage

In the digital age, tracing one's family history has become more accessible than ever before. With the advent of powerful open-source software, genealogy enthusiasts and family historians can now explore their heritage with unprecedented ease and security. This comprehensive guide delves into the world of open-source tools designed to help individuals trace their ancestors while ensuring data privacy and accessibility. Whether you are a seasoned researcher or just starting your journey, this guide will provide you with the knowledge and resources needed to confidently uncover your family's hidden stories.

The importance of preserving family history cannot be overstated. It connects us to our roots, provides a sense of identity, and passes down valuable lessons and traditions to future generations. However, the process of tracing ancestors can be daunting, especially when dealing with vast amounts of data and ensuring the security of sensitive information. Open-source software offers a solution to these challenges by providing a user-friendly, secure, and cost-effective platform for genealogical research.

Understanding Open Source Software in Genealogy

Open-source software refers to computer programs whose source code is made freely available for modification and distribution. In the context of genealogy, open-source tools are developed by a community of contributors who collaborate to create and improve software that benefits everyone. This collaborative approach ensures that the software is constantly updated, secure, and tailored to the needs of genealogists.

One of the primary advantages of using open-source software for genealogy is its transparency. Since the source code is openly available, users can review and verify the security measures in place. This transparency builds trust and ensures that your family data remains protected. Additionally, open-source software is often more affordable than proprietary alternatives, making it accessible to a broader audience.

Key Features of Open Source Genealogy Software

Open-source genealogy software comes equipped with a range of features designed to simplify the process of tracing ancestors and organizing family data. Some of the key features include:

  • Comprehensive database management: These tools allow you to create and manage large databases of family members, including birth, marriage, and death records, as well as notes and attachments.
  • Collaborative capabilities: Many open-source platforms offer features that enable multiple users to contribute and access data securely, making it easier to collaborate with family members or join genealogy communities.
  • Search and filtering: Advanced search and filtering options help you quickly find specific records or ancestors within your database, saving time and effort.
  • Import and export functionality: Open-source software often supports a wide range of file formats, allowing you to import data from various sources and export your research in different formats for sharing or further analysis.
  • Customizable interfaces: Users can often customize the interface to suit their preferences, making the software more user-friendly and efficient.

Popular Open Source Genealogy Tools

Several open-source tools have gained popularity among genealogists for their robust features and user-friendly interfaces. Here are some of the most notable ones:

Geni

Geni is a web-based platform that allows users to build and share their family trees. While it offers both free and premium features, the core functionality is accessible without a subscription. Geni's interface is intuitive, and it supports collaborative editing, making it an excellent choice for family projects. The platform also includes a vast database of public trees, which can be a valuable resource for finding connections and verifying information.

Geni's open-source nature means that the community continuously contributes to its development, ensuring that it remains up-to-date with the latest features and security measures. The platform's emphasis on sharing and collaboration fosters a sense of community among users, enhancing the overall genealogy experience.

OpenTree

OpenTree is another powerful open-source tool designed for building and managing family trees. It offers a clean and user-friendly interface, along with a wide range of features to help you organize and visualize your family history. OpenTree supports multiple file formats, including GEDCOM, and allows for easy import and export of data.

One of the standout features of OpenTree is its ability to create dynamic visualizations of your family tree, making it easier to understand complex relationships and migrations. The software also includes tools for adding notes, images, and other media to each record, enriching your family history with context and personal touches.

MyHeritage Library

MyHeritage Library is an open-source project that provides access to a vast collection of historical records and databases. While it is primarily known for its paid subscription service, the library component is freely available and open-source. This resource is invaluable for genealogists, offering millions of records from around the world, including census data, birth and death records, and historical newspapers.

The open-source aspect of MyHeritage Library ensures that the platform remains transparent and secure, with continuous improvements driven by the community. Users can contribute to the library by uploading their own records, further enriching the resource for everyone.

Benefits of Using Open Source Software for Genealogy

Beyond the specific features and tools, using open-source software for genealogy offers several broader benefits:

Firstly, cost-effectiveness is a significant advantage. Open-source software is typically free to use, eliminating the financial barrier that can prevent many people from pursuing their genealogical interests. This accessibility ensures that anyone, regardless of their financial situation, can explore their family history.

Secondly, the open-source model fosters a community-driven approach to software development. This means that the software is continuously improved and updated based on user feedback and contributions. As a result, open-source genealogy tools are often more secure and better maintained than proprietary alternatives.

Thirdly, open-source software promotes data privacy and security. Since the source code is transparent, users can verify that their data is handled securely and that there are no hidden vulnerabilities. This transparency builds trust and ensures that your family's sensitive information remains protected.

Best Practices for Using Open Source Genealogy Software

To get the most out of open-source genealogy software, it's essential to follow some best practices:

First, always back up your data regularly. While open-source software is generally reliable, it's crucial to have a backup plan in case of data loss. Many tools offer built-in backup features, or you can use external storage solutions to ensure your data is safe.

Second, familiarize yourself with the software's features and capabilities. Spend some time exploring the interface and learning how to use advanced search and filtering options. This will help you efficiently manage and analyze your data.

Third, contribute to the community. Open-source software thrives on collaboration, so consider sharing your findings, contributing to the codebase, or helping new users. Your contributions can make a significant difference in the ongoing development and improvement of these tools.

Fourth, verify the accuracy of the data you import. While open-source software is secure, it's important to ensure that the records you add to your database are accurate and reliable. Cross-reference information from multiple sources to maintain the integrity of your family history.

Conclusion

Open-source software has revolutionized the way we approach genealogy, offering a powerful, secure, and accessible platform for tracing ancestors and uncovering heritage. By leveraging these tools, genealogy enthusiasts and family historians can confidently explore their roots, preserve their family's narrative, and connect with their past in meaningful ways. Whether you are just starting your genealogical journey or are an experienced researcher, open-source software provides the resources and support needed to bring your family's story to life.

Frequently Asked Questions

What is open-source software in genealogy?

Open-source software refers to computer programs whose source code is freely available for modification and distribution. In genealogy, these tools are developed collaboratively by a community of contributors to help trace ancestors and manage family data securely and affordably.

Why use open-source software for genealogy?

Open-source software is transparent, secure, and cost-effective. The transparency allows users to verify security measures, and the cost-effectiveness makes it accessible to a wider audience.

What are key features of open-source genealogy software?

Key features include comprehensive database management, collaborative capabilities, advanced search and filtering, import and export functionality, and customizable interfaces.

Can you name popular open-source genealogy tools?

Popular tools include Geni, which offers collaborative family tree building; OpenTree, for creating dynamic family tree visualizations; and MyHeritage Library, providing access to historical records and databases.

What are the benefits of using open-source software for genealogy?

Benefits include cost-effectiveness, community-driven improvements, and enhanced data privacy and security due to transparent source code.

What best practices should be followed when using open-source genealogy software?

Best practices include regular data backups, familiarizing with software features, contributing to the community, and verifying the accuracy of imported data.

How does open-source software ensure data privacy?

Data privacy is ensured through transparent source code, allowing users to verify that their information is handled securely and there are no hidden vulnerabilities.

Is open-source genealogy software free to use?

Yes, open-source software is typically free to use, making genealogical research accessible regardless of financial situation.

How can I contribute to open-source genealogy projects?

You can contribute by sharing findings, helping with development, contributing to the codebase, or assisting new users, thereby helping to improve and maintain these tools.

Want More Info?

Message